Incident Overview
On Wednesday night, April 5, 2023, a 35-year-old woman named Nancy De La Torre was fatally stabbed at her home in Sylmar, Los Angeles. The incident occurred around 9:20 p.m. at the 13800 block of Beaver Street, prompting a swift response from the Los Angeles Police Department (LAPD). De La Torre was found with multiple stab wounds and was transported to a hospital, where she was pronounced dead shortly after arrival.
Suspect and Arrest
The suspect, identified as 31-year-old Sergio Jimenez, fled the scene before police arrived. Following the stabbing, LAPD initiated an extensive search for Jimenez, establishing a perimeter in the surrounding neighborhood. Officers conducted the search for nearly 12 hours, believing Jimenez was hiding nearby, specifically around Hubbard and Eighth Street, approximately four miles from the crime scene. He was apprehended around 10 a.m. on Thursday, April 6, 2023, and has been booked on suspicion of murder, with bail set at $2 million.
Background of the Relationship
According to LAPD, De La Torre and Jimenez were in a cohabiting relationship, and the incident has been classified as domestic violence. The motive behind the stabbing remains unclear, and police are continuing their investigation into the circumstances surrounding the attack.
Community Impact
The violent incident led to the temporary relocation of students and staff from the nearby Gridley-Montanez Dual Language Academy to Maclay Middle School due to police activity in the area. The Los Angeles Unified School District (LAUSD) provided additional support and mental health resources for students affected by the incident. Community members expressed their shock and concern, with one local resident stating, "This shouldn't be happening. It sucks for the community."

Conflicting Reports & Gaps
While the LAPD has confirmed the identity of the victim and the suspect, some sources initially reported the victim only as a woman in her 30s. Additionally, details regarding the specific circumstances leading to the stabbing have not been disclosed, leaving gaps in the narrative surrounding the motive for the attack.
